In spite of their exceptional strength and resilience, canvas tents can still be at risk to water damages and mold and mildew. This is mostly due to their all-natural cotton fibers, which should be dealt with in order to remain water resistant and fire resistant. In the past, this was done utilizing oils, animal fats, or waxes, but modern manufacturers treat their canvas with silicone and polyurethane for better outcomes. This enables the canvas to absorb and release dampness as it is needed, while likewise providing the defense required from rough UV rays.

Water Resistance
The tightly woven cotton fibers of quality canvas ward off water. Modern canvases utilize a therapy that restricts just how much water will certainly soak up, which helps the textile tighten the weave. Consequently, water droplets grain up and run off the tent, keeping you dry even in heavy rain.

As a result of their breathability, canvas tents additionally permit wetness from your sweat and breath to escape. This protects against the accumulation of condensation within the camping tent, which can be a significant issue with artificial camping tents.

Fire Resistance
Canvas tents are breathable which allows small wetness fragments from your breath and sweat to leave via the material. This keeps your tent completely dry and comfy compared to nylon outdoors tents that have a tendency to come to be stuffy because of condensation.

The product also insulates better than polyester outdoors tents and does not melt when it enters into contact with a warm camp range. This helps maintain you warm while camping in cool conditions.

While canvas tents are more expensive than polyester tents, they will last much longer and have a smaller environmental footprint, making them an outstanding choice for moral seekers that are devoted to "Disappearing." They're additionally very easy to fix if you obtain a split or tear while outdoor camping, conserving you the expense of buying a new camping tent.

One drawback to a canvas tent is that it's considerably much heavier than a polyester camping tent and uses up a lot more cargo area in your car. Nevertheless, with appropriate care, it will last much longer than a polyester tent and create a pleasurable camping experience.
